How can I best replace what i lost through 4 days of sickness and not eating?

5 replies

mckenzie · 13/12/2006 20:37

I took to my bed friday night not feeling well and spent the weekend alternately shaking with severe cold and then running a temperature of between 40 and 41. Sickness and servere headache but no upset tummy. Monday and tuesday were better but I still couldn't eat and only drank water.
Today i feel as though i have turned a corner after eating half a jacket potato last night and drinking a bottle of the old fashioned Lucozade that i remember having as a poorly child.
I still have a horrid cough and now I have the upset stomach (the anti biotics I guess) but I need to get my strength back and also I am so so dry.
Can anyone suggest the best sort of things please to eat and drink because I dont really fancy anything but know thta I should. So far today I've had a kiwi fruit, half a slice of toast (which tasted like cardboard and took as long to chew perhaps because my saliva is lacking???) and an apple.
I need my strength back. I feel horrible.
Please please does anypone have any advice for me?

Boiled egg/omelette/scrambled, porridge, soup.
All my favourite things when I've been laid low.

Avodaco, if you like it - packed with energy and vitamins.

Small-sized pasta just plain boiled with a bit of butter - I love that when I'm feeling ill. Or porridge, with milk and honey, will give you slow-release energy and not be too hard to eat.

Its not just about replenishing lost energy but getting your system used to food again!!! i would advise rice/scrambled egg/broth type soup if you don't think you can handle full soup and plenty more lucozade for your salt and sugar levels.
Don't have too much milk/cheese as that can sometimes aggravate your tummy. Hope you feel better soon
